What is a Psychiatric Consultation?


A psychiatric consultation is an assessment by a qualified psychiatrist to evaluate an individual's mental health issues. The psychiatrist collects information about the patient's medical history, psychological signs, and any appropriate social aspects. This evaluation can cause the medical diagnosis of mental health conditions, the advancement of treatment plans, and the recommendation of additional assessments or interventions.

The Consultation Process

The psychiatric consultation procedure normally follows a structured format. Below is an overview of the actions involved.

Step

Description

Initial Meeting

The psychiatrist satisfies with the patient to develop relationship.

History Taking

A detailed history is taken, consisting of medical, psychological, and social contexts.

Assessment

The psychiatrist performs standardized evaluations and evaluations, which may include psychological screening.

Medical diagnosis

Based upon the collected info, a medical diagnosis is formed.

Treatment Planning

A tailored treatment strategy is established, laying out the advised care and interventions.

Follow-up

Arranging follow-up appointments to assess development and adjust treatment appropriately.

What Happens During a Psychiatric Consultation?

  1. Interview: The psychiatrist will perform a thorough interview, asking about the patient's symptoms, medical history, household history, and any medications they are presently taking.

  2. Mental Status Examination (MSE): The psychiatrist evaluates the client's present frame of mind, including look, mood, believed processes, and behavior.

  3. Partnership: Patients might be encouraged to include household members or other caretakers to offer a fuller image of their mental health.

  4. Diagnosis and Recommendations: After the evaluation, the psychiatrist will supply feedback and present possible medical diagnoses in addition to advised treatment alternatives.

  5. Referral: In some cases, the psychiatrist may refer the patient to a therapist, psychologist, or other mental health experts for extra support.

Often Asked Questions (FAQs)

1. How long does a psychiatric consultation last?

Usually, a psychiatric consultation lasts in between 45 minutes to 1 hour, depending on the intricacy of the case.

2. Is a referral needed for a psychiatric consultation?

While some psychiatrists may need recommendations, numerous accept direct consultations from clients looking for help.

3. Will I require to go on medication?

Not all people will need medications; treatment plans may also include therapy or lifestyle changes based on the evaluation.

4. How do I discover a great psychiatrist?

Searching online directory sites, seeking suggestions from healthcare providers, or checking out local mental health organizations can be efficient methods.

5. What can I do to prepare for my consultation?

Composing down your symptoms, case history, and any questions for the psychiatrist can assist you prepare for the consultation.
